Hyderabad pub lets revellers dance with exotic reptiles; 7 booked

HYDERABAD: A pub in Jubilee Hills took its idea of a "wild weekend" a little too far on May 28 when it allowed patrons to not only handle exotic pythons and iguanas but also dance with them. Videos went viral on Tuesday, attracting widespread criticism.

Based on a Twitter complaint by wildlife enthusiast Ashish Chowdhury, sleuths of the Hyderabad Commissioner's Task Force, along with forest officers, on Tuesday raided a private pet store, booked 7 people, and seized various exotic animals, birds and reptiles, many of which were displayed at the pub.

Forest officers said the animals shown in the videos and pictures do not belong to the pub and are owned by a store in Saidabad.

The seven booked include Vinay Reddy, owner of the pub, his managers; Yaser, who owns the pet store, and 3 pet dealers.

Police seized 14 Persian cats, three Bengal cats, two iguanas, two pairs of cockatoos, two sugar gliders, and a sun conure parrot. Officials said many of these animals are protected under Schedule 4 of the Wildlife Protection Act, 1972, and can't be put on display or be handled for fun.

"While the pet store had a licence for birds, it did not have any licence to keep reptiles. We are conducting a detailed inquiry and a case will be registered soon," district forest officer M Joji told TOI.

The pub, which initially posted multiple pictures and videos of the event on its Instagram handle, took them down and issued a statement claiming that no animal was harmed and that these are licensed. However, after more pictures and videos of patrons dancing with animals went viral, the pub issued an unconditional apology.
